We make laser cut wood kits for On30 gauge (30") rolling stock running on HO track.   Kits include passenger coach, box car, gondola, stock car, flat car, and reefer.   These have been referred to as "scratch kits" as some ability to work with scratch building materials is helpful.   These kits are not for beginners and the modeler should have a basic understanding of car types and part nomenclature.     Please read the instruction page before purchasing a kit to make sure you are able to complete the assembly.   However all main pieces are laser cut and ready to assemble.   And I am always available for help.   All laser cutting and detail parts are made right here in the USA.   I believe in supporting our American economy.

The kits are a basic, general style and follow no particular prototype.   However, they are based on design principals used during the heyday of narrow gauge.   They can be easily modified or added to by the builder.   These kits are also useful for On2, On3 (3') and Sn42.   Look in the Modeler's Gallery to see what others have done. 
 In fact, the narrow flatcar has a 6' wide frame which is the same as the Maine 2 footers.   You can combine parts from a boxcar or reefer with the narrow frame and floor to get an On2 model.   If you are interested in this or other possible kit combinations, contact us.

To keep costs down, instructions and documentation are provided on the web site.   The modeler can also purchase additional detail parts of his own to further improve the car.   Basic detail parts are included in the kit which can be seen in each cars Assembly Instructions.

Because of the large variety available, trucks and couplers are not included in the kit price.   However, we have made arrangements to offer one style of trucks and couplers at additional cost if you so choose.   Otherwise, the modeler can purchase other ones that fit the rest of his rolling stock and locos.
